Aggravated Carjacking incident in Lenah Valley (update).

Earlier today Hobart Detectives charged a 27 year old man in respect to an incident occurring in Glenorchy and Lenah Valley overnight. The man, of No Fixed Place of Abode, was charged with aggravated carjacking, unlawfully set fire to property, evading police with aggravated circumstances, motor vehicle stealing, firearms offences and other traffic related matters.

Following additional enquiries, Detectives have also charged a further two (2) people in respect to the carjacking matter from Lenah Valley early this morning.

Detective Inspector Bodnar said: “A 26 year old man from Brighton has also been charged with aggravated carjacking, motor vehicle stealing, evading police with aggravated circumstances and driving whilst disqualified. A 25 year old female from Herdsman Cove has been charged with aggravated carjacking and motor vehicle stealing”.
